Summer/Autumn Tour Fundraiser

If you are a fan of underground music, depending on where you live, you may not get to see your favorite bands that often. Touring is super expensive, and bands usually aren’t compensated too well at the shows, so a lot of their expenses come out of pocket. It’s hard to scrape together enough cash for a tour when your day job goes mostly to supporting yourself or your family. Sutekh Hexen is about to embark on their first cross-country tour this August, and have started a Kickstarter campaign to fund their tour. They have some amazing giveaways for their backers, ranging from a button/sticker pack for the lowest pledge up to gifts of CDs, LPs, t-shirts, posters and even your name in their liner notes of their upcoming full-length. To support these guys and get some awesome collectables, check out their Kickstarter campaign page. More info about the campaign and gifts, plus tour dates, after the jump…



Sutekh Hexen are embarking on their first tour throughout the United States given a unique opportunity to share spaces with highly celebrated acts including Jesus and the Mary Chain, Sunn O))), Built to Spill etc. at Hopsotch Music Festival in Raleigh, North Carolina. In an attempt to aid our travels, Sutekh Hexen would like to extend this campaign to those interested in our project in hope of some reciprocal support.
